Information on touchpad The touchpad is installed in two variants.

Variant (with code 448 (Touchpad)): The touchpad is installed together with the Audio/COMMAND control panel. The touchpad is connected only to the telematics CAN.

Variant 2 (with code 446 (Touchpad only)): The touchpad is installed instead of the Audio/COMMAND control panel. In this case, the upper control panel control unit, the left lower control panel and right lower control panel are connected to the touchpad via UBF-LIN. The touchpad is also connected to the telematics CAN.

Mobile telephone system, general 

Equipment and use variants of mobile phone system:

All variants use Bluetooth® technology for data transfer.

IMPORTANT An authorized mobile phone can also be used as a modem for accessing the Internet or as a playback device as part of Bluetooth® audio.

The head unit sends and receives telephone signals over the Bluetooth® antenna. The head unit also generates display messages and transmits the corresponding data to the Audio/COMMAND display via the HSVL line. If the head unit is not switched on, it can be activated via the "ON" button in the respective lower control panel. The lower control panel transmits the status of the "ON" button to the head unit via the LCP-LIN, Audio/COMMAND control panel (except code 446 (Touchpad only)) or touchpad (with code 446 (Touchpad only)) and telematics CAN.

Bluetooth® 

Using Bluetooth®, it is possible to quickly and easily connect mobile terminals that support the corresponding profiles to the mobile phone system. Bluetooth® is a worldwide open standard for connecting Bluetooth® devices (e.g. mobile phone) wirelessly and is based on radio technology in the 2.4 GHz range. One advantage of Bluetooth®, in addition to the wide availability of Bluetooth® devices, is the uncomplicated and spontaneous connection of Bluetooth® devices. The relatively high data security (128-bit encoding) and the relatively limited radius (approx. 10 m) of a Bluetooth® network also make the use of Bluetooth® in the vehicle interesting. The head unit can integrate mobile phones into the vehicle hierarchy over the mobile phone's Bluetooth® interface and the Bluetooth® antenna. The head unit automatically searches for the last two connected mobile phones and connects to the mobile phone that responds first.

IMPORTANT If the mobile phone is not connected with the head unit automatically or if the head unit is to establish a connection with a different mobile phone, the connection must be established manually via the basic telephone function. Authorized mobile phones can be selected from a list. Non-authorized mobile phones must be authorized first. Up to 15 mobile phones can be authorized at the same time. If a new mobile phone is to be authorized when there are already 15 authorized mobile phones, the user is prompted to delete one of the existing data records. Switch on/off characteristics 

The mobile phone is switched ON/OFF via the mobile phone itself. The Personal Identification Number (PIN) must then, where set, be entered in the mobile phone. If the subscriber identification module (SIM) has been authorized, the mobile phone registers with the mobile phone network of the respective provider. The mobile phone network provider and signal level are displayed in the status bar of the Audio/COMMAND display. The Bluetooth® setting must be enabled in the mobile phone.

If the mobile phone was manually or automatically switched off or if the Bluetooth® setting is switched off, the message "Ready for Bluetooth® Telephony" is displayed on the Audio/COMMAND display. The head unit then searches again for the last authorized mobile phones.

The head unit can be switched on or off using the "ON" button on the respective lower control panel.

Call signal 

The head unit receives the call signal of the mobile phone via the Bluetooth® antenna. The head unit then switches the active audio source to "Mute" and shows the caller ID in the Audio/COMMAND display. To do this, the head unit transmits the corresponding data to the Audio/COMMAND display via the HSVL line. The ringing tone is output via the speaker system. Using the phone in hands-free mode 

The voice input in the hands-free mode is recorded by the hands-free system microphone and forwarded to the head unit. The head unit and the mobile phone communicate with each other via the Bluetooth® antenna. Incoming voice signals are output via the speaker system. Address book 

The user can manage all the contact data in the address book (view, edit, add, delete and create). The address book contains the address entries stored in the head unit. Address entries can only be removed by deleting individual entries or by deleting the entire address book. Address-relevant mobile phone system applications can be directly started and supplied with the stored data via address book entries. Address data of external devices (e.g. Personal Digital Assistant (PDA), Notebook) or storage media (e.g. Secure Digital (SD) card, Universal Serial Bus (USB) memory) can be saved in the address book and are then permanently available as an address entry.

SMS/email (except code 498 (Japan version)) 

The SMS/email application enables the user to receive, send or manage SMS messages and emails. To do so, the SMS messages and emails previously received on the mobile phone as well as any new incoming SMS messages and emails are forwarded to the head unit. The following SMS and email functions are available:

The SMS and email function with basic telephony requires support of the Message Access Profile (MAP). Under certain circumstances, loading SMS messages may take a long time. This may be because of the mobile phone or the number of SMS messages or emails in the mobile phone.

Once the head unit is connected with the mobile phone, it receives the SMS messages already saved in the mobile phone and any new incoming SMS messages and emails via the Bluetooth® antenna. The functions for writing, sending and managing SMS messages or emails are called up through the basic telephone function. The head unit shows them on the Audio/COMMAND display over the HSVL line. Telephony (with code 386 (Comfort telephony) or code 379 (telephone module with Bluetooth® (SAP))) 

The cellular telephone signals are transmitted and received over the telephone antennas. The connection is made via the telephone antenna splitter, the cellular telephone system antenna amplifier/compensator (with code 379 (Telephone module with Bluetooth® (SAP profile)) up to 31.05.2016) and the mobile phone contact plate in the center console under the armrest.

In vehicles with code 379 (Telephone module with Bluetooth® (SAP)), the telephone module with Bluetooth® (SAP) is connected to the mobile phone contact plate.

In vehicles with code 386 (Comfort telephony) and code 520 (Audio 20 USB) or code 522 (Audio 20 radio)), the universal smartphone cradle is connected to the mobile phone contact plate. The respective mobile phone can be inserted into the universal smartphone cradle.

IMPORTANT An antenna for inductive transmission of the telephone signals to the mobile phone is integrated in the universal smartphone cradle. The mobile phone is not charged by the universal smartphone cradle. For charging purposes, the mobile phone can be connected to the multimedia connection unit via a USB connection cable.

Telephone module with Bluetooth® (SAP profile) (with code 379 (Telephone module with Bluetooth® (SAP profile))) 

The telephone module with Bluetooth® (SAP profile) must be authorized in order to be able to use it in the vehicle:

With an inserted SIM card, the telephone module with Bluetooth® (SAP profile) is a fully-functional communication module. Without a SIM card the telephone module with Bluetooth® (SAP profile) can use the SIM card of another mobile phone in the vehicle. The required SIM card data is transmitted via Bluetooth® to the telephone module with Bluetooth® (SAP profile).

Mobile phones that should be used for the telephony with the telephone module with Bluetooth® (SAP profile) must support and be authorized for SAP. Up to 15 mobile phones can be authorized. Once the head unit has been switched on, an automatic search is performed for the last two SAP telephones used in the vehicle and the first that responds is connected. The following requirements must be fulfilled here:

IMPORTANT Where required, the mobile phone can be charged via a USB port in the telephone module with Bluetooth® (SAP profile) and be used for installing software updates, e.g. with a USB memory (USB flash drive). A second USB connector on the telephone module with Bluetooth® (SAP) is used to realize the data transfer over the multimedia connection unit to the head unit. The update files and the procedure are made available to the customer on the Internet.

IMPORTANT The telephone module with Bluetooth® (SAP profile) is Internet capable when the mobile phone contract includes a data option.

Telephony (with code 380 (car telephony package) or code 899 (Multifunction telephony)) 

The mobile phone system is automatically switched on by a wake-up pulse when the head unit is switched on. The cellular telephone signals are transmitted and received over the telephone antennas. The connection is made via the telephone antenna splitter and the telephone control unit (with code 380 (car telephony package)) and via the telephone antenna splitter, the cellular telephone system antenna amplifier/compensator (with code 899 (Multifunction telephony)) and the mobile phone cradle control unit (with code 899 (Multifunction telephony)).

In vehicles with code 899 (Multifunction telephony), the mobile phone must be placed onto the mobile phone cradle control unit in order to communicate via the antenna connection.

The following connection priorities apply if the equipment with code 380 (car telephony package) and code 899 (Multifunction telephony) is combined:

IMPORTANT Priority 3: A mobile phone is in the Bluetooth® signal range.

IMPORTANT The mobile phone system supports the Long Term Evolution (LTE) mobile radio standard.

Vehicles with code 380 (car telephony package) 

The head unit transmits the telephone signals via the Bluetooth® antenna and the Internet signals via the WLAN antenna to the telephone control unit. The telephone control unit transmits the encrypted data to the mobile phone network via the telephone antenna splitter and the telephone antenna.

Near-field communication (NFC) (with code 899 (Multifunction telephony)) 

NFC is an international transmission standard for the wireless exchange of data via radio over very short distances (a few centimeters). Authorized mobile phones that are placed on the mobile phone cradle control unit and which support the NFC standard can be connected to the mobile phone system quickly and easily using NFC. The mobile phone and the head unit then communicate via the Near Field Communication antenna, the mobile phone cradle control unit and the telematics CAN.

Connection priority (with code 899 (Multifunction telephony)) 

The head unit can integrate authorized mobile phones into the vehicle hierarchy via NFC or through Bluetooth®, provided it is activated for the mobile phone. NFC uses the NFC interfaces of the mobile phone and the mobile phone cradle control unit as well as the Near Field Communication antenna on the mobile phone cradle control unit. Bluetooth® communication uses the Bluetooth® interface of the mobile phone and the Bluetooth® antenna.

The head unit differentiates between the following connection priorities:

  1. The mobile phone is placed on the mobile phone cradle control unit and logged in via NFC.
  2. The mobile phone is in the Bluetooth® signal range.

    The head unit automatically searches over the Bluetooth® connection for the last two connected mobile phones, and then connects to the mobile phone that responds first.

    If the mobile phone is not connected with the head unit automatically or if the head unit is to establish a connection with a different mobile phone, the connection must be established manually via the basic telephone function. Authorized mobile phones can be selected from a list. Non-authorized mobile phones must be authorized first. Up to 15 mobile phones can be authorized at the same time. If a new mobile phone is to be authorized when there are already 15 authorized mobile phones, the user is prompted to delete one of the existing data records.     Charging process (with code 899 (Multifunction telephony)) 

    The following options are available for charging the mobile phone:

    • Inductive: If the mobile phone supports the Qi standard for the wireless charging process, it can be placed on the contact surface of the mobile phone cradle control unit and is charged inductively.
    • With a charging cable: If the mobile phone does not support the Qi standard for the wireless charging process, a charging cable can be connected to the front center console USB port.
